 Direct Taxes Ready Reckoner has been a trusted companion for tax professionals across India for more than forty years, providing unparalleled clarity and comprehensive coverage of the Income-tax Act. This ready reckoner is designed to simplify complex tax provisions, providing practical illustrations, break-even tables, hints for tax planning, and a detailed analysis of the New Tax Regime. It also guides the procedures and compliance requirements under the Faceless Tax Proceedings framework.

 

This book is intended for the following audience:

 

Tax Professionals & Practitioners – Chartered accountants, lawyers, and tax consultants who need quick reference material for day-to-day tax advisory and compliance

Corporate & Finance Executives – CFOs, finance managers, and corporate tax teams seeking clarity on tax rates, deductions, exemptions, and compliance timelines

Students & Academics – CA, CS, CMA, MBA (Finance), and law students who require an in-depth understanding of direct tax provisions

Entrepreneurs & Individuals – Start-ups, MSMEs, and individuals looking for precise guidance on tax planning strategies and compliance obligations

The Present Publication is the 49th Edition, updated to incorporate the latest legislative changes by the Finance Act 2025. Applicable for Assessment Years 2025-26 and 2026-27, this Edition is authored by Dr Vinod K. Singhania, whose expert analysis has established this book as a cornerstone in direct taxation in India. The key highlights of this Edition include:

 

[Amended & Updated] Incorporates and highlights all changes, ensuring readers have the most current information for AY 2025–26 and 2026–27

[Income-tax Bill 2025] Provides an overview of key changes in the Income-tax Bill 2025 vis-à-vis Income-tax Act, 1961

[New Tax Regime] Detailed guidance on the revamped tax structure, with break-even tables to compare the Old vs. New Tax Regimes for different income levels

[Hints for Tax Planning] Practical insights on tax-saving avenues, deductions, and allowances under various sections of the Income-tax Act

[Faceless Tax Proceedings] Step-by-step explanation of compliance requirements and procedural aspects under the faceless assessment, appeals, and penalty system

[Comprehensive Illustrations] Simplifies the understanding of amendments and complex provisions through examples and case studies

[User-friendly Referencers] Organised tax tables, depreciation rates, withholding tax rates, cost inflation indices, and more for instant reference

[Historical Data] Presents tax rates for the last ten assessment years, plus gold and silver rates from past years for capital gains indexation purposes

[Author's Background] Dr Vinod K. Singhania, a PhD from the Delhi School of Economics, has decades of experience in direct taxation. His expert analysis continues to set the standard for understanding and applying direct taxation in India

The coverage of the book is as follows:

 

Study of Direct Taxes

Thorough coverage of all heads of income (Salaries, House Property, Profits & Gains of Business or Profession, Capital Gains, and Other Sources)

Referencer for Amendments

Separate 'Amendments at a Glance' section explaining each major change enacted by the Finance Act 2025, with examples

Tax Tables

Comprehensive tables for AY 2025–26 and 2026–27 for Individuals, HUFs, AOPs, Firms, Domestic Companies, Foreign Companies, and Cooperative Societies under both Regular and New Tax Regimes.

TDS and TCS rate charts for easy reference

Faceless Proceedings

Detailed guidelines and FAQs on how faceless assessments and appeals work, including timelines and procedural steps

Deductions & Exemptions

Exhaustive list of deductions under Chapter VI-A, exemptions under Section 10, and reliefs available

Tax Planning Tools

Summaries of tax-saving schemes, recommended approaches for capital gains exemption, and break-even analyses for different income brackets

Miscellaneous

Cost Inflation Index table

Income Computation and Disclosure Standards (ICDS) overview

Guidelines for tax return filing, payment of advance tax, interest, and penalties

Withholding tax compliances and timelines

The structure of the book is as follows:

 

Referencer – Begins with quick-referencer charts and tables, enabling instant access to key rates and provisions

Section-wise Commentary – Detailed discussions on each section of the Income-tax Act, supplemented by practical illustrations and summaries

Tax Tables – Consolidated tables for current and previous years, allowing easy cross-referencing

Annexures & Appendices

Lists of Abbreviations for ease of use

Illustrative Case Studies and Examples

Amendments segregated for clarity

Indices for quick topic search

Faceless Compliance Guidance – Dedicated coverage of e-assessment procedures, deadlines, and best practices to handle notices and queries in the faceless environment

Author

Vinod K. Singhania

Dr Vinod K. Singhania earned his PhD from the prestigious Delhi School of Economics in 1976. Dr Singhania has become a leading authority in his field, having expertise in corporate legislation and corporate economics, particularly in tax laws.

 

Over the years, he has been associated with numerous professional institutes and business organisations in India and internationally, contributing his expertise in various capacities.

 

A prolific author, Dr Singhania has penned numerous widely acclaimed books and developed software, all published by Taxmann. His scholarly contributions include over 300 research articles featured in prominent journals. Additionally, he has served as a resource person in more than 800 seminars worldwide, sharing his knowledge and insights with a global audience.
